Small, six note marimba, recorded wide stereo with a sony pcm-d50. The notes are, from low to high, f, g, a, c#, d#, and f. Two samples were taken per note.
Short sequence of a zippo lighter being opened, it failing to light, and it being closed. Recorded with a tascam dr-05 linear pcm recorder. Cc0, so no hassle with giving credit.
Outdoor fireplace with a fire burning. Recorded with sony pcm-m10 on tripod (no windscreen), placed on the ground about 1-2 feet directly in front of the fire. Includes some city background noise such as car passing by near the end.
The sound of a water bottle being squeezed repeatedly (a great value walmart brand water bottle to be specific). Recorded with a zoom h1 in 24/96 pcm. The. Wav file has not been modified and is straight from the h1 recorder.
Sound of the interior of the train between sóller and palma in mallorca. Passengers, rails and, above all, squeaks. Passing through two tunnels. 24 bit / 48 khz, sony pcm-d100.
Ride old squeaky bike field recording with sony pcm d100. First its a smooth street. . . After one minute its getting more noisy. These are the church bells from the st. Johannes nepomuk church in kehl a. Rhein. It's from a village on the german side of the french city, strasbourg. It was recorded with a tascam pcm recorder 19. 08. 2012.
Early morning backyard ambience in virginia usa. White noise including distant traffic and the din of air conditioning systems with bird song and a couple of crows calling to each other. Recorded on an olympus ls-7 pcm recorder.
This comes from a drum synth function on an old mysterious electric organ. It also features the analog reverb enabled. I recorded this straight from the speaker 24bit with a sony pcm-d50.

The wooden door to my edit suite has a nice creak. Recorded on a zoom h1 with the xy built in mics. Several takes of the door opening and closing. Stereo, pcm, 44. 1khz, 16 bit.
Opening a frozen roof window covered with ice. After opening there is possible to hear noise from outside (birds and hum) and also some noises caused by holding a recorder. Recorded with sony pcm-d50, built in mics.
Two car pass bys in the night in the suburbs in oposite direction, medium and close perspective. Moderate wind and audible drain pit hit. Recorded with sony pcm m10 internal mics.
Farm at dawn in the countryside near le havre (france), some roosters at different distance, tawny owl and some circulation starting in the distance. Sony pcm d100recorded the 8 of december 2017, 6am.
This is a 10-meter-high waterfall formed by the small river molinar in tobera, a beautiful tiny village in the mountains of burgos (spain). Quite a refreshing sight. Recorded with sony pcm-d50.
Field recording of the pichi lagoon in the futangue park in chile. This is located near the ranco lake, approx. Two hours by car from valdivia in direction to the andes. Recorded with internal microphones of the sony pcm d-100.
Finally, my first contribution to freesound. Org. I'd be interested to know where you use this. There was a single hornet airshow in kuopio harbour today. Recorded the whole seven to eight minutes long show in a relatively secluded location, so there is minimal to none audience in the recording. I left half a minutes of ambient recording to both ends of the recording. Recording device: sony pcm-m10recording format: 24 bit, 48. 0 khz, stereo pcm, wav.
Field-recording of the creek found in old ellicot city, md. The creek is located in a suburban town, and is surrounded by a man-made rock moat about a story below street level. Recorded using a sony pcm-m10 at 24bit, 96k. The sound has been gently processed!!- hpf (6db slope) to remove rumble- compressor (ni supercharger gtx) with a minimal 1db gain reduction in m/s mode and a bit of warmth added. - ozone 5 for a little m/s eq to alleviate some of the watery pops on the sides and a little stereo widening to compensate for the pcm-m10's built in omni mics.

A quick and determined bite into an apple (large attack). Recorded in a hifi sound studio at stanford u with a sony pcm d-50 very close to the source, a yellow/green golden delicious.
The basic sound of a clothes dryer tumbling, mostly the deep rumbling of the motor and the thump of the tumbler. There is some sound of the clicking of clothes within the dryer, but not much. Recorded on a sony pcm-m10 recorder with a very old electret condenser microphone.
Recorded and processed at 24bit 48khz using the tascam dr-40 linear pcm recorder. Processing: gain-staging and soft high and low frequency filtering. No eq boost or cuts anywhere else. Also de-noised.
This is a regular farm rooster doing his job. You might think he needs a throat softener. Maybe. He's just doing his best. Recorded whith a sennheiser cardioid dynamic mic onto a sony pcm-d50.
They are building a new residential tower opposite ours in rotterdam, the netherlands. In this recording, the builders are pouring concrete on the 25th floor to create new walls. Sony pcm-d50.
Opening a window just in time to record lightning strikes and a swell of rain. Recorded around midnight in the greater farmington valley area. Done on a tascam linear pcm recorder.
This is a field recording of an air plane, slightly denoised from birds sounds. Stereo field is also processed. Recorded in moscow region, russia with dpa 4060, telinga dish, sound devices mixpre-d and sony pcm d100. 24 bit, 48khz, stereo.
A towel heavily soaked in water being wrung out into the river. Irritatingly there's a hint of birdsong in the background. Recorded using a sony pcm m10, as part of an evocation of laundry activity in rural india.
Early june morning. Sound of birds and chipmunks in woods east of seattle, wa, usa. 24/48000 stereo pcm. Studio projects ldc 8" from ground 10' apart. Mossy trail in woods. High pass filter at 300 hhz.
